The Supreme Court dismissed three consolidated Special Leave Petitions filed by the State of Rajasthan against High Court judgments from Rajasthan High Court at Jodhpur. The Court condoned the delay in filing but declined to entertain the petitions, citing that similar petitions against the High Court's reliance case had already been dismissed.
